Edmonton Oilers vs New Jersey Devils Prediction – 3/13/2025
The Edmonton Oilers are set to face the New Jersey Devils on Thursday, March 13, 2025, at 7:30 p.m. ET at the Prudential Center in Newark, NJ. This inter-conference game features two teams vying for playoff positioning as the regular season progresses.
Edmonton Oilers vs. New Jersey Devils Game Preview
The Oilers enter the game with a 37-23-4 record, placing them second in the Pacific Division. However, they've struggled recently, posting a 3-7-0 record over their last ten games. Their most recent outing resulted in a 3-2 road loss to the Buffalo Sabres. Defensemen Evan Bouchard and Darnell Nurse each contributed a goal in that contest. Goaltender Stuart Skinner allowed three goals on 23 shots, recording a .870 save percentage. Offensively, the Oilers have scored 207 goals this season, averaging 3.2 goals per game, while their defense has conceded 189 goals, averaging 3 goals against per game.
The Devils hold a 35-25-6 record, positioning them third in the Metropolitan Division. They have a 5-5-0 record over their last ten games but are coming off a 5-3 home victory against the Columbus Blue Jackets. In that game, Jesper Bratt, Luke Hughes, Paul Cotter, Nico Hischier, and Timo Meier each scored a goal. Bratt and Cody Glass led the team with two assists apiece. Goalie Jacob Markström allowed three goals on 20 shots, achieving a .850 save percentage. The Devils' offense has tallied 198 goals this season, averaging 3 goals per game, while their defense has allowed 168 goals, averaging 2.5 goals against per game.
Betting Insights
According to DraftKings, the Oilers are favored with a moneyline of -130, while the Devils are at +110. The over/under for the game is set at 6 goals. The Oilers have been a strong road team with a 17-12-2 record, but their recent slump raises concerns. Conversely, the Devils have a 16-11-4 home record and are building momentum with two consecutive wins. Notably, the Devils' defense ranks second in the league, allowing only 2.55 goals per game, which could be a significant factor against the Oilers' potent offense.
Edmonton Oilers vs. New Jersey Devils Prediction
Considering the current form and statistical analysis, the Devils appear to have the edge in this matchup. Their recent victories and strong defensive play, combined with the Oilers' recent struggles, suggest that New Jersey could capitalize on home ice. While the Oilers possess a high-powered offense led by Leon Draisaitl and Connor McDavid, the Devils' defensive prowess and balanced scoring may prove decisive. Therefore, the prediction for this game is a 4-3 victory for the New Jersey Devils.
